This laboratory study investigates the effect of under deposit corrosion by FeS on API X-65 steel in a substitute seawater environment with 25% H2S / 75% N2.  The tested deposit is a mixture of FeS and sand, ranging from 100% FeS to 100% sand.  The results demonstrate and quantify the significant effect of FeS deposits in accelerating under deposit corrosion of pipelines.
